Understanding Satellite Poker Tournaments

A satellite poker tournament allows players to win entry into a bigger tournament. Participants pay a smaller buyin to compete for one or more seats in a more expensive event. For example, players may pay $50 to compete for a chance to win a $1,500 entry into a major tournament. The number of seats awarded usually depends on the number of participants in the satellite tournament.

Types of Satellite Tournaments

  • Regular Satellites
  • Regular satellites have a fixed payout structure, meaning that once the tournament starts, players know exactly how many seats will be awarded based on the total number of entries.

  • Turbo Satellites
  • Turbo satellites have faster blind levels, allowing for quicker gameplay. This format is appealing to players who prefer a more aggressive style and wish to maximize their chances in a shorter timeframe.

  • Steps Satellites
  • Steps satellites allow players to progress through multiple levels of tournaments. Each level has a different buyin, and players who perform well can advance to higher levels that lead to larger tournaments.

    Productive Strategies for Satellite Poker Tournaments

    To increase your chances of success in satellite poker tournaments, incorporating some specific strategies can significantly enhance your gameplay. Here are five tips that every player should consider:

  • Adjust Your Playing Style
  • Adapt your playing style based on the dynamics of the satellite tournament. In early stages, you might want to play conservatively, focusing on survival rather than aggressive play.

    Application Example: When you enter a regular satellite tournament, assess the skill levels of your opponents. If they are less experienced, you can be more aggressive; however, if they display skill, conserving your chips for later stages is key.

  • Understand the ICM (Independent Chip Model)
  • ICM is a critical concept in tournament poker that helps you assess the value of your chips in relation to the payouts. Understanding ICM can help players make more informed decisions during critical moments.

    Application Example: If you find yourself in a situation where you have a significant chip lead, consider being more aggressive against shorter stacks, while if you're among the shortest stacks, tighten up and avoid unnecessary risks to stay in the game.

  • Manage Your Bankroll Wisely
  • Participating in satellite tournaments should be part of a larger bankroll management strategy. Ensure that your buyins don’t exceed a certain percentage of your total bankroll.

  • 4. Play for Value in Key Situations

  • In satellite tournaments, it can be tempting to go allin when you have a decent hand, but this approach can be detrimental if it puts your tournament life at risk. Seek spots where your aggression can be profitable.

    Application Example: If you notice that players are tightening up as they near the bubble (the point just before payouts begin), take advantage by applying pressure with welltimed raises or bluffs.

  • Take Advantage of the Bubble
  • The bubble is the point in the tournament just before the first payout occurs. Players often tighten up their gameplay to ensure they make it into the money.

    Application Example: Use this period to be more aggressive against opponents who are trying to play it safe. Look for opportunities to steal blinds and increase your chip stack without taking unnecessary risks.

    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is a satellite poker tournament?
  • A satellite poker tournament is a type of tournament where players compete for a chance to win entries to larger, more expensive tournaments for a significantly lower buyin.

  • How are satellites different from regular tournaments?
  • The main difference is that satellite tournaments offer a chance to win seats to bigger tournaments rather than cash prizes. Players enter with the goal of securing a spot in a more significant competition.

  • How many seats are typically awarded in a satellite tournament?
  • The number of seats awarded depends on the number of participants and the specific tournament structure. For example, in a satellite with 100 participants, there might be 10 seats available for a larger tournament.

  • What is the best strategy to play during a satellite tournament?
  • Focus on adapting to your opponents' styles, understanding ICM, managing your bankroll, looking for value opportunities, and exploiting the bubble can lead to a higher likelihood of success in satellite tournaments.

  • Can I participate in satellite tournaments online?
  • Yes, many online poker platforms host satellite tournaments, allowing players to compete remotely for a chance to enter larger live or online tournaments.

  • Should I enter multiple satellite tournaments simultaneously?
  • Entering multiple satellites can be a sound strategy if your bankroll allows for it. This increases your chances of winning an entry to a larger tournament but be mindful not to overextend your bankroll.
